首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

插入输入类型文件后反应预览图像

是指在用户向系统中插入某种类型的文件(如图片、视频等)后,系统能够立即生成并显示该文件的预览图像。

这个功能在许多应用场景中都非常有用,例如在文件管理系统中,用户可以通过预览图像快速浏览文件内容,从而更方便地找到所需文件;在社交媒体应用中,用户可以在上传图片或视频时即时查看其预览效果,确保上传的内容符合期望;在电子商务平台中,用户可以通过预览图像快速浏览商品图片,提高购物体验等。

为实现插入输入类型文件后反应预览图像的功能,可以采用以下技术和方法:

  1. 前端开发:使用HTML5的File API可以获取用户选择的文件,并通过FileReader对象将文件内容读取为数据URL或二进制数据。然后,可以将数据URL或二进制数据传递给前端框架或库(如React、Vue.js)进行处理和显示。
  2. 后端开发:后端服务器接收到前端传递的文件数据后,可以使用相应的后端开发语言(如Node.js、Python)进行处理。根据文件类型,可以使用相应的库或工具(如OpenCV、FFmpeg)对文件进行解析和处理,生成预览图像。生成的预览图像可以保存在服务器上,或者直接返回给前端进行显示。
  3. 存储:为了存储和管理用户上传的文件和生成的预览图像,可以使用云存储服务。腾讯云提供了对象存储服务(COS),可以方便地存储和管理大规模的文件和对象。可以将用户上传的文件存储在COS中,并将生成的预览图像保存在相应的位置。
  4. 云原生:云原生是一种构建和运行在云环境中的应用程序的方法论。通过使用容器化技术(如Docker)和容器编排工具(如Kubernetes),可以实现应用程序的快速部署、弹性伸缩和高可用性。在插入输入类型文件后反应预览图像的场景中,可以将预览图像生成和显示的功能封装为一个独立的微服务,并使用云原生技术进行部署和管理。
  5. 音视频和多媒体处理:如果插入的文件是音频或视频文件,可以使用音视频处理工具或库(如FFmpeg)对文件进行解码、转码、剪辑等操作,生成预览图像或提取关键帧。腾讯云提供了音视频处理服务(VOD),可以方便地进行音视频文件的处理和管理。

综上所述,插入输入类型文件后反应预览图像是一项在云计算领域中常见的功能,通过前端开发、后端开发、存储、云原生、音视频和多媒体处理等技术和服务的结合,可以实现该功能,并提供更好的用户体验。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云对象存储(COS):https://cloud.tencent.com/product/cos
  • 腾讯云音视频处理(VOD):https://cloud.tencent.com/product/vod
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券